There is a time in a baby cacti life when they have to be transplanted to a new home. And even though they would be better off growing in the same place for a bit longer, they just couldn't fit anymore! It was a one mass of green. I couldn't see the soil. They were so stuck to each other they just couldn't grow and develop anymore.

Time to move them... they are few weeks old at this point.

So I got a big tray, filled with with cactus soil mixed with sand, perlite and some crappy garden soil and started the moving process...
Slowly, taking small portions out from the old, small pot, gently separating the little blobs and planting them one by one using toothpicks. Yes.. they are super small!

I transplanted Gymnocalycium about 2 weeks ago already. They were getting really thin and long because of the lack of space. They grow so nice now and I start to see some first baby thorns. Of course some died - you can see some bigger gaps between them. The rest is doing good. I do not keep them covered anymore. They get sprayed every 2 days or so + watered from the bottom to keep the soil evenly moist.

Now they will stay here for at least few months or until next spring if they don't grow too big. Next repoting will be easier. They will be bigger (those little poops are the size or a rice grain), easier to handle and there will be less of them. As much as I can care for them, some will always die. Either way I damaged them while moving, some mold or other thing attacks them while they are so gentle and young, or they are just weaker plants. Natural selection!

Some other seedlings that are still in their sowing pots are doing great too. They are not as crowded, but they will get a new home in the next few weeks. To have more room to grow.

All the seedlings above were were sown on the 13th of July. So yea.. they grow slow. But soon they will look like mini cacti (Frailea Pumila already does) and then, the ones that survive 2-3 years with me, will bloom. I hope :)
